    WESTFALL — The WCA (World Cube Association) and Safe Haven have teamed up to bring a Rubik’s Cube Competition to Westfall, on June 20, to be held at the Delaware Valley High School. These cubing wizards will solve the various cube puzzles such as Magic/Master Magic, Rubik’s Cube, 4X4X4, Square-1, 3X3X3: One-Handed, and 3X3X3 Blindfold). The competition will include everything from straight cubing to blindfolded speed solving. World records will be broken in real time!
